Hi all! This is not how jackson plays it, it is a simplyfied version acoustic guitar 
basic chords.

The chords are G, D, and C. You can add in solos between verses if you like, anything in 
scale of G works well. You can use any basic strumming rythms. It helps to get quieter 
slower towards the end of the piece.

It's a very free-flowing song, so it helps to experiment to get your own style of playing.
